(G) OPERATION AND MAINTENANCE

Your UV system is ON continuously during normal use and will continuously supply safe water. (Note: Do not try to shut it off during short periods of 

non-use as repeated ON/OFF cycles can shorten the UV lamp and ballast life). Failure to follow disinfection procedure if the system is shut off could 

result in micro-biologically unsafe water leading to potential illness or death.

To maintain the optimum disinfection performance of the UV system: 

—

  UV lamp should be replaced when the display reaches “0”. At this point, the UV lamp continues to light but its ability to disinfect the water drops  

  below safe limits. Therefore the 

UV lamp MUST BE REPLACED WHEN THE LAMP REPLACEMENT ALARM “A3” COMES ON

.

—

  The quartz dome should be cleaned at the time of lamp replacement. If the water quality parameters listed in section ‘C’ are exceeded, you  

  should clean and inspect the quartz dome more frequently and clean as necessary.

—

  Replace pre-filters every 4-6 months.

“A3”

 – LAMP EXPIRY: If the display shows “A3” alarm with red LED on and ballast beeps every 5 seconds, it indicates that the lamp has  

   

expired. Do not consume water until lamp is replaced.

You can silence the alarm for 7 days by pressing and holding the button until 

“dELy” 

is displayed. You can silence the alarm 3 times  

   

after which the alarm will not silence until you replace the UV lamp.

RESETTING THE LAMP EXPIRY TIMER:

 After replacing the UV lamp annually, you must re-set the ballast timer to clear the “A3”  

   

alarm. To do this press and hold the button for approx 10 seconds until 

“rSET”

 is displayed. Release button and the ballast will emit a  

   

long beep to confirm reset. Green LED will come on and red LED will turn OFF. Display will show “365” again.
